The National Monuments Record of Wales records Llyn-y-Gorseddau, Barrow II as Round Barrow from the Unknown period. The saved point comes from the official national record. Inclusion does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
Round barrow, likely dating to the Early Bronze Age. Its significance lies in its association with early burial practices and the broader funerary landscape of Wales.
